it's probably the = that screws things up. i assume you aren't including those html tags in the url, it should be plain playpath=.. swfUrl=.. pageUrl=.. etc.
also you probably need to install / enable the rtmp input stream add-on. the default ffmpeg based rtmp support is rather shaky.
